Achievable Goals and Resolutions for 2025
Health and Wellness
- Hydration Goal: Drink more water daily to maintain hydration. (3.7 liters is recommended for men, 2.7 liters is recommended for women)
- Regular Exercise: Incorporate at least 30 minutes of physical activity into your routine, five times a week.
- Balanced Diet: Aim to include five servings of fruits and vegetables each day.
- Sleep Schedule: Establish a consistent sleep routine by going to bed and waking up at the same time each day.
- Mental Health: Practice mindfulness or meditation for 10 minutes each morning to start your day.
Fitness Specific
- Step Count: Achieve a daily step count of 10,000 steps.
- Strength Training: Attend two strength training classes per week.
- Flexibility: Commit to yoga or stretching exercises three times a week.
- Running Goal: Run a 5K by mid-year and/or set a 5K time goal.
- Healthy Weight: Set a realistic weight loss or maintenance goal based on your personal health needs.
Financial Goals
- Savings Plan: Save 10% of your monthly income consistently.
- Debt Reduction: Pay off a specific debt, such as a credit card or student loan.
- Budgeting: Create and stick to a monthly budget plan using apps or spreadsheets.
- Emergency Fund: Build an emergency fund covering three to six months of expenses.
- Investing: Start investing in a retirement account or other investment accounts.
